 Things to Do in Sanremo

a. Explore the Old Town (La Pigna)

Wander through the medieval quarter of Sanremo, with its winding cobblestone streets, charming piazzas, and historical sites. Visit the Santuario della Madonna della Costa, a stunning church perched above the town offering panoramic views.

b. Stroll Along the Seafront

Take a leisurely walk along the Corso Imperatrice, a promenade lined with palm trees, luxury hotels, and cafes. Don’t miss the sandy beaches and crystal-clear waters perfect for sunbathing or water sports.

c. Visit the Sanremo Casino

The iconic Casino di Sanremo is an architectural masterpiece dating back to 1905. Try your luck at the gaming tables or simply marvel at the building’s Art Nouveau design.

d. Attend the Sanremo Music Festival

Known as Italy’s premier music event, the Festival di Sanremo is a must-see for music enthusiasts. It has launched the careers of many famous Italian artists and is a showcase of local and international talent.

e. Cycle the Riviera dei Fiori

Rent a bike and explore the Riviera dei Fiori cycling path, a 24 km coastal route offering breathtaking views of the sea and surrounding nature.

. Culinary Delights of Sanremo

a. Fresh Seafood

Sanremo’s coastal location ensures an abundance of fresh seafood. Try local specialties like spaghetti ai frutti di mare (seafood spaghetti) and brandacujun (salted cod with potatoes).

b. Olive Oil and Ligurian Pesto

The Ligurian region is renowned for its olive oil, which pairs perfectly with pesto alla Genovese, made from basil, pine nuts, garlic, and Parmesan.

c. Local Wines

Sanremo is part of the Ligurian wine region, producing crisp white wines such as Vermentino and Pigato. Enjoy a glass while savoring the sunset over the Mediterranean.

Natural Landmarks to Discover

a. Giardini Nobel

Named after Alfred Nobel, this serene garden is filled with exotic plants and offers a peaceful escape from the city’s hustle.

b. Bussana Vecchia

A short drive from Sanremo, Bussana Vecchia is a fascinating village rebuilt by artists after being abandoned due to an earthquake. It’s a haven for art, crafts, and unique experiences.

c. Mount Bignone

For hiking enthusiasts, Mount Bignone offers trails with breathtaking views of the Italian Riviera.

Getting Around Sanremo

a. By Train

Sanremo is well-connected by train, making it easy to reach from major cities like Genoa, Nice, and Milan.

b. By Car

For more flexibility, rent a car and enjoy scenic drives along the Ligurian and French Riviera. Parking is available in many parts of the city.

c. By Bicycle

Rent a bike to explore Sanremo’s cycling paths and nearby attractions.

Travel Tips for Visiting Sanremo

  • Best Time to Visit: Spring and early summer (April to June) are ideal for enjoying pleasant weather and blooming flowers.
  • Currency: Sanremo uses the Euro (€). Credit cards are widely accepted, but carrying cash is advisable for small purchases.
  • Language: Italian is the official language, but English and French are commonly spoken in tourist areas.
